Rotherham Central is equipped to support a seamless journey for passengers. The ticket office opens early from 6:00 AM on weekdays, and whilst ticket machines stand ready for all-day use, you can also collect your tickets purchased online quickly. The station is inclusive with features like accessible ticket machines and induction loops. And for those keen on using smartcards, issuance here is available. However, smartcard validation must be done elsewhere.
Your comfort hasn't been overlooked, with waiting rooms open every day and refreshments readily available from an onsite café offering free Wi-Fi. CCTV ensures safety throughout the station, though make note that while toilets are present, they're accessible only when staff are on duty. Unfortunately, the station lacks an ATM, so plan your cash needs accordingly.
As a Category A station, Rotherham Central offers step-free access, making it a breeze for passengers with mobility challenges. Lift access to both platforms operates throughout train service hours. If you require personal assistance, you can request help up to two hours before your journey starts. Additionally, find stations' helpline details for further assistance
Rotherham Central is well-linked with local transportation services to ease your journey onwards. Just a minute from the station entrance on Bridge Street, a bus stop supports both regular public services and rail replacement needs. For those preferring taxis, a rank welcomes you right at the station's front. If cycling is more your style, do note that while storage options are available, hiring bicycles directly from the station isn't possible.

Though small, Pontefract Tanshelf station is equipped with essential ticketing facilities. There is no traditional ticket office; however, passengers can take advantage of available ticket machines to collect online purchases and buy tickets for their journey. While the station does not offer accessible ticket machines or major amenities such as lounges or waiting rooms, it ensures safety and security through its CCTV installation.
For those requiring additional assistance, the station encourages the use of the help line, though it lacks an on-site staff support system. Accessibility is well considered with step-free access provided, allowing ease of movement for those with impaired mobility. Passengers can navigate the station without encountering barriers, thanks to a ramped footbridge available for platform access. Moreover, if travel assistance is needed, passengers can utilize the Passenger Assist service, a notable feature helping facilitate access for everyone.
Rail replacements and bus services are conveniently accessible, with bus stops located just a short stroll away from the station, particularly near the HiQ Garage on Stuart Road. Taxi services can also be arranged via the Cab4You service, connecting travelers with local taxi operators for seamless transfers. While bicycle hire is not available directly at the station, cyclists can make use of limited bicycle storage spaces in the car park area.
